About Hongwei An
Hongwei An is a scholar working on Computational Mechanics, Environmental Engineering and Earth-Surface Processes, having authored 132 papers that have together received 1.8k indexed citations. Recurring topics across this work include Fluid Dynamics and Vibration Analysis (62 papers), Wind and Air Flow Studies (35 papers) and Hydrology and Sediment Transport Processes (24 papers). The work is most often cited by research in Computational Mechanics (1.1k citations), Environmental Engineering (657 citations) and Earth-Surface Processes (171 citations). Hongwei An has collaborated with scholars based in Australia, China and United Kingdom. Frequent co-authors include Liang Cheng, Ming Zhao, Scott Draper, Hongyi Jiang, Feifei Tong, Lin Lü, Di Zhang, Qin Zhang, David White and John Harris. Their work appears in journals such as Nature Communications, Biomaterials and Journal of Fluid Mechanics.
